Working principle
EMS, or High-Intensity Focused Electromagnetic technology, works on the principle of inducing powerful muscle contractions using electromagnetic energy. These contractions are more intense than what can be achieved through voluntary muscle actions during exercise. The intense contractions lead to muscle building and can also contribute to fat reduction in the treated area. Here's a breakdown of the working principle of EMS:
Electromagnetic Energy: The EMS device emits electromagnetic waves that penetrate through the skin and reach the underlying muscle tissue.
Motor Neuron Stimulation: The electromagnetic energy stimulates the motor neurons in the targeted muscles. Motor neurons are responsible for sending signals from the nervous system to the muscles, causing them to contract.
Supramaximal Contractions: The stimulation from EMS triggers supramaximal contractions. These contractions are much more intense than the contractions you experience during regular exercise. During a workout, your muscles might contract around 20-30% of their capacity, while EMS can induce contractions at around 100% capacity.
Muscle Adaptation: The intense contractions cause the muscle fibers to adapt and respond by remodeling and growing. This leads to muscle hypertrophy, which is the increase in muscle size and strength.
Metabolic Responses: The rapid and powerful contractions created by EMS lead to metabolic changes in the body. The muscles require a significant amount of energy to sustain these contractions, and this increased energy demand can lead to fat burning in the treated area over time.
Recovery and Results: After an EMS session, the body goes through a recovery phase. This recovery process is energy-intensive and can continue for several days after the treatment. This process contributes to the muscle-building and fat-reduction effects of the treatment.

Here's how EMS generally works:
Electromagnetic Stimulation: EMS uses high-intensity focused electromagnetic technology to induce strong muscle contractions in the treated area. These contractions are much more intense than those that can be achieved through voluntary muscle contractions during exercise.
Muscle Building: The intense muscle contractions triggered by EMS are designed to stimulate muscle fibers that might be difficult to engage through regular exercise. This can lead to muscle increase and toning.
Fat Reduction: The rapid and intense muscle contractions also create a metabolic response in the body. This increased metabolic rate can lead to fat burning and reduction in fat cells over time.
Treatment Areas: EMS is commonly used on areas such as the abdomen, buttocks, thighs, and arms. It's intended to help individuals achieve a more toned and sculpted appearance in these areas.
Non-Invasive: One of the key selling points of EMS is that it is a non-invasive procedure. Patients can undergo the treatment without the need for surgery, incisions, or anesthesia.
Sessions and Results: A typical EMS treatment session lasts around 30 minutes. Multiple sessions over several weeks are usually recommended for optimal results. People often report improved muscle tone and a reduction in fat after undergoing a series of treatments.
